Novel transcript, antisense to LDLRAD3 (Ensembl ID: ENSG00000306088) refers to a predicted non-coding RNA gene/transcript that is transcribed in the antisense orientation relative to the LDLRAD3 gene[9]. This entity is annotated as an RNA gene, not a protein-coding gene, and does not encode a protein or function as a therapeutic target like a receptor, enzyme, or transporter. There is no evidence in the literature or gene/protein databases supporting this transcript as a canonical or validated molecular target for drug, diagnostic, or biomarker development. Its function, if any, would likely be related to regulation of LDLRAD3 expression, but there is no published data confirming biological activity, disease relevance, or druggability. Further notes: - The canonical, experimentally validated target is Low-density lipoprotein receptor class A domain-containing 3 (LDLRAD3), a protein receptor involved in Venezuelan equine encephalitis virus entry and certain regulatory functions[1][2][3][5]. - This antisense transcript is not the canonical LDLRAD3 gene (Ensembl: ENSG00000179241), and the term "novel transcript, antisense to LDLRAD3" does not refer to a defined protein or therapeutic target. - Because it is not a protein, not a confirmed regulatory target, and has no established abbreviations or biological roles, it should not be treated as a conventional drug target in structured data sets[9].
